#137253 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#137253 is composed of 7.5% red, 44.7%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 27.2%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 160.4 degrees, a saturation of 71.4% and a lightness of 26.1%. #137253 color hex could be obtained by blending #26e4a6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006666.

#137253 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#137253 has RGB values of R:19, G:114, B:83 and CMYK values of C:0.83, M:0, Y:0.27,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 1274451.
